Summary of Position
He/she will liaise with board committees to ensure effective leveraging of their corporate networks and will also support JA Africa member nations (currently 18 countries) in strengthening their fundraising capabilities by providing them with fundraising leads and opportunities, and supporting their needs as they arise.
The VP is also responsible for developing strong communications tools and managing the media and marketing process for the regional office; Raising awareness about JA Africa by developing an effective communications strategy and materials around JA Africa regional events.
He/she also supports member nations in their communications and brand development strategy and works with Executive Directors to track and document key performance indicators for each member nation to ensure the consistency of JA Africa’s programs and message across the region. He/she will be expected to perform other related duties, as assigned or requested.
